hi all! just finished building a UHU servo controller on a emmbeded electronics PCB. powered up fine, got power and o.k leds on and i can communicate with it through the serial port. sounds good so far right? when i use the dos and windows softwars, i cant get and encoder readings. i mean that the graph is not showing anything, just few words in german. i can use the "G" command, but i cant send it to a position greater then the "E" parameter. i thought it was the encoder not connected, but when the motor is idle and i move the shaft, i get error led, so it seems to read the encoder... whats going on??? when the motor is enabled, i can feel it resists my attempts to move the shaft... can anyone help me on this one??? motor is a pittman with a BEI optical encoder - 1000 lpr, A,B,ground and VCC. please help, i'm starting to loose hair here :-) Thanks liron |

| hello you use g100 then after use minus to go to the other way exemple g-100 e should be greater than g if you make e5000 you may use g4800 then g-4800 g is only for trimming give a normal value of e when using in step/dir Lucien |

| Hello, The G command uses no acceleration and bumps the motor instantly. This could easily error the chip. The graph is started with an "A" as I remember. If you can't drive it with the computer, check that you assigned the proper pins of the port for step and direction signals. Also the pulse width and the active state should be considered to make it spin right. Give a little more info about your setup and your problems. Greetings, Todor |
